For months The Prometheus traveled through the vastness of space to Europa, a moon of Jupiter. It was a long and tense journey, but the crew was resilient and the obstacles were overcome.
And finally came the landing on Europa, and the crew set quickly to work. They put on their suits and constructed the equipment and began mining the surface for the element they had traveled so far to collect.
After a couple false leads, they finally found a vein of the element not to far beneath the surface, and the drilling began in earnest. Difficulties with the equipment continued, but these were all dealt with.
As the last space in the cargo hold was filled, some of the crew wept. They set about readying the spacecraft for the journey home with a dedication they had never applied in their previous jobs back on earth. It surprised and encouraged all of them.
After the spacecraft had blasted off from Europa, preparing to slingshot around Jupiter and back to Earth, one man was not happy. The agent brooded in his bed. His schemes to cause mechanical malfunctions had failed, perhaps because he did not know much of mechanics, though he did not admit this to himself.
He knew he could not let this ship return home, or all that he and others had worked for would be destroyed. No longer would humans revere the Earth, but they would use her for their own selfish ends. The idea of people making use of Earth to better themselves appalled him. He knew he must now take direct action. It would be dangerous, but he must stop this craft from reaching Earth and destroying her.
He knew what he must do. He took a few supplies and left his room.
